TEA FACTORY VISIT

TEA FACTORY VISIT

If you're traveling from Kandy to Nuwara Eliya, one of the most scenic and enriching stops along the way is a tea factory visit—an experience that offers a glimpse into one of Sri Lanka’s most iconic industries. Surrounded by endless rolling hills blanketed in lush green tea bushes, these factories are not just places of production but also cultural landmarks that tell the story of Ceylon tea.

A tea factory is where freshly plucked tea leaves are processed into the world-famous Ceylon tea. These factories transform raw leaves into different grades of tea through a meticulous process of withering, rolling, fermenting, drying, and sorting. Many of these factories are over a century old, carrying both historical and colonial heritage.

Tea production in Sri Lanka began during the British colonial period in the mid-1800s, after a deadly fungus wiped out the island’s coffee plantations. James Taylor, a Scottish planter, introduced tea to Sri Lanka, planting the first seedlings in Kandy. The cooler climate and fertile highlands between Kandy and Nuwara Eliya proved ideal for tea cultivation, and within decades, Ceylon tea became a global brand.

During a tea factory visit, you’ll witness each step of the fascinating tea-making process:

  • Withering: Freshly plucked tea leaves are spread on troughs and dried with air to reduce moisture.
  • Rolling: Leaves are twisted and broken to release natural juices.
  • Fermentation: Oxidation occurs, which gives tea its color and flavor.
  • Drying: Heated air removes remaining moisture to stop fermentation.
  • Sorting and Grading: The dried tea is sorted into various grades.

Factory guides will explain each stage, often with live demonstrations, making it an educational experience for visitors of all ages.
